By the end of this course, you will have a better understanding of how Rhino 3D works and how you can apply it to your specific use case.These videos are perfect for:ArchitectsEngineersDesign StudentsThe advantages of using Rhino 7 for Architecture:Rhino 7 is high-end surfacing. It allows users to create, edit, analyze, render, animate and translate non-uniform rational B-splines (NURBS) curves, surfaces and solids (yes, Rhino 7 will do solids), and so on, as well as subdivision (sub-D) geometry. (Some people buy it just to translate file formats!) Rhino offers uninhibited freeform modeling, accuracy, compatibility, the ability to repair meshes, and speed—all for a price that is substantially lower than other programs out there.
